| Scenario | Goal | Duration |
|---|---|---|
| Smoke | Verify script works at 1 VU | 1 min |
| Load | Simulate expected peak traffic | 30 min |
| Stress | Find breaking point | Ramp to failure |
| Soak | Detect memory leaks, slow drift | 2–8 hours |
| Spike | Instant 10× traffic burst | 1 min burst |
| Breakpoint | Binary search for max TPS | Auto |

import { check, sleep } from 'k6'
import { Rate } from 'k6/metrics'
const errorRate = new Rate('errors')
export const options = {
stages: [
{ duration: '2m', target: 50 }, // ramp up
{ duration: '5m', target: 50 }, // sustain peak
{ duration: '2m', target: 0 }, // ramp down
],
thresholds: {
http_req_duration: ['p(95)<500', 'p(99)<1000'],
errors: ['rate<0.01'],
},
}
export default function () {
const res = http.get('https://api.example.com/products')
check(res, { 'status 200': (r) => r.status === 200 })
errorRate.add(res.status !== 200)
sleep(1)
}

| Tier | p95 | p99 | Error Rate |
|---|---|---|---|
| Real-time (chat, trading) | <100ms | <250ms | <0.01% |
| Interactive (API, web) | <300ms | <800ms | <0.1% |
| Batch (reports, exports) | <2s | <5s | <1% |
